<address id="r9vd9"><address id="r9vd9"><listing id="r9vd9"></listing></address></address>

      歡迎您光臨深圳塔燈網絡科技有限公司!
      電話圖標 余先生:13699882642

      網站百科

      為您解碼網站建設的點點滴滴

      2.flutter開發基礎-搭建開發環境

      發表日期:2018-04 文章編輯:小燈 瀏覽次數:1381

      1.flutter開發環境配置

      flutter開發工具鏈:

      • 開發語言是dart,參考https://www.dartlang.org/
      • flutter基礎庫,參考:https://flutter.io
      • 包管理 pubhttps://pub.dartlang.org/flutter
      • 支持IDEatom/VSCode, AndroidStudio

      安裝flutter

      以Macos為例,flutter現在提供了安裝包,下載地址: https://storage.googleapis.com/flutter_infra/releases/beta/macos/flutter_macos_v0.2.8-beta.zip
      下載后解壓縮到目錄:

      cd ~/development unzip ~/Downloads/flutter_macos_v0.2.8-beta.zip 

      為了方便以后使用,可以將flutter加入到path路徑中:

      export PATH=`pwd`/flutter/bin:$PATH 

      安裝好了后,可以運行flutter來檢查開發環境需要的組件,該命令會自動幫你安裝缺失的組件,并能自動保持更新:

      flutter doctor 

      檢查結果:

      [-] Android toolchain - develop for Android devices ? Android SDK at /Users/obiwan/Library/Android/sdk ? Android SDK is missing command line tools; download from https://goo.gl/XxQghQ ? Try re-installing or updating your Android SDK, visit https://flutter.io/setup/#android-setup for detailed instructions. 

      flutter大量參考了React Native的開發流程和范式,也提供了命令行的項目創建和構建工具,從命令行創建項目:

      flutter create demo_project 

      執行該命令后,命令會自動幫你創建工程項目結構:

      屏幕快照 2018-04-19 下午9.04.31.png
      其中flutter的主要代碼在lib目錄,android和ios目錄分別是平臺特定代碼實現。res為資源目錄,test為單元測試存放的目錄,這里需要關注的是pubspec.yaml,該文件描述了構建項目所依賴的組件。flutter的pub是類似于cocoapods一樣的管理工具,pubspec.yaml相當于Podfile
      項目創建好了,可以運行flutter run來構建,運行結果如下圖:
      image

      推薦使用Android Studio作為集成開發環境,在Android Studio中啟動程序:


      image
      本頁內容由塔燈網絡科技有限公司通過網絡收集編輯所得,所有資料僅供用戶學習參考,本站不擁有所有權,如您認為本網頁中由涉嫌抄襲的內容,請及時與我們聯系,并提供相關證據,工作人員會在5工作日內聯系您,一經查實,本站立刻刪除侵權內容。本文鏈接:http://www.webpost.com.cn/18040.html
      相關APP開發
        SQL執行錯誤,請檢查国产成人精品综合在线观看